1/4

MCU芯片选型时,这些关键点帮你避开弯路

17小时前

当你的智能家居项目卡在控制板响应速度上,或者工业设备需要更可靠的实时处理能力时,选对mcu芯片往往能节省三个月调试时间。这就像给系统换了颗更匹配的心脏——不是越贵越好,而是刚好够用。

一、为什么MCU芯片选型对嵌入式系统如此关键?

微控制器芯片的本质是把处理器、存储和外设集成在单一硅片上,它的选择直接影响三个层面:

  • 功能天花板:比如带触摸屏的设备需要足够的GPIO接口和运算能力
  • 能耗控制:电池供电的物联网终端对休眠电流敏感度远超工业设备
  • 长期维护:小众架构的芯片可能面临五年后停产的风险

最近三年,32位单片机MCU市场份额快速增长,但8位机型在简单控制场景仍占三成用量。这就像电动工具和手术刀的关系——关键看你要拆墙还是做显微缝合。

二、MCU芯片的核心性能指标如何影响你的项目?

评估一颗MCU芯片解密是否合适,工程师们通常会先看这三个隐形参数:

  1. 中断响应时间:工业传感器采集需要微秒级响应,消费电子则可能容忍毫秒延迟
  2. 内存分配效率:当你的代码量突然增加20%时,是否要重新设计PCB布局
  3. 外设冲突概率:同时使用ADC和PWM时,某些型号会出现时序紊乱

比如汽车电子偏爱arm cortex mcu,就是因为其内存管理单元能有效隔离关键任务。而智能家居中的risc-v mcu芯片则凭借开源生态降低授权成本。

三、从8位到32位:如何根据项目需求选择MCU架构?

选型就像给不同体型的运动员选装备——这里有三套典型方案:

  • 超轻量级选手(8位)
    适合LED调光、电子秤等固定逻辑控制
    优势在于单价通常低于1元且开发简单
    但遇到复杂协议栈(如蓝牙Mesh)会立即触达性能天花板

  • 中量级选手(32位基础款)
    处理触摸屏交互或电机控制游刃有余
    多数支持RTOS实时系统,适合需要OTA升级的设备
    要注意某些型号的Flash寿命只有1万次擦写

  • 重量级选手(32位高性能)
    汽车级mcu芯片能应对-40℃~125℃极端环境
    带硬件加密引擎的型号适合支付终端
    但开发工具链成本可能超过芯片本身价格

四、选完MCU后,这些开发工具你准备好了吗?

采购主芯片只是起点,这些配套设备能让开发效率提升三倍:

  • mcu编程器:不同厂家的烧录协议就像手机充电接口一样不兼容
  • **调试仿真器:在线调试时,某些廉价工具会导致时序漂移
  • 信号分析仪:当UART通信异常时,它能快速定位是硬件还是软件问题

开发板选型要注意接口兼容性——有些mcu开发板的排针定义与量产板完全不同,导致原型设计推倒重来。

五、MCU芯片在实际应用中容易被忽视的细节有哪些?

那些踩过坑的工程师会特别关注这些细节:

  • 电源噪声:看似正常的3.3V电源可能含有200mV纹波,导致ADC采样跳变
  • 晶振](晶振)匹配:外部时钟偏差超过0.5%时,某些型号的USB协议栈会失效
  • ESD防护:干燥环境下的静电可能通过GPIO口击穿内部逻辑单元

PCB布局阶段就要预留调试接口——多层pcb板修改走线的成本是双面板的5倍。

选型本质是匹配度游戏:先明确你的项目要跑百米冲刺还是马拉松,再考虑预算是否包含五年维护成本。当在32位单片机MCUrisc-v mcu芯片间犹豫时,不妨先问问团队最熟悉哪种开发环境。